I've spent quite a bit of time on this issue with Amazon and the issue appears to be isolated to our Roku TV's - we have a 32" and a 28" Roku TV in different parts of the house and this happens on both. In a nutshell, what is happening is that when I play back specific videos via Amazon Prime Video, I get "A Problem Occurred" and the video will not play. Again, this is on very specific videos ("Everybody Loves Raymond" and "Mike & Molly" episodes being some examples) and is reproducible. The same videos play without issue on both our Roku Stick and Roku Stick+, as well as a Roku 3 I dug out of storage to test with. I tried both wired and wireless connectivity as well as rebooting all network equipment and checking DNS settings, etc.
Per my work with Amazon, I have reset the 32" Roku TV unit but after setting up again the issue remains. Note that these same videos played on the Roku TV units prior to the latest 9.x release to those units. All units mentioned are on the latest firmware.
Ultimately, after much escalation up the Amazon support chain, since the issue appears to be isolated to the Roku TV units, I was sent back here for help.
